About Xue Fan

Xue Fan is a scholar working on Mechanics of Materials, Materials Chemistry and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ics, having authored 33 papers that have together received 579 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Diamond and Carbon-based Materials Research (27 papers), Metal and Thin Film Mechanics (15 papers) and Force Microscopy Techniques and Applications (11 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Mechanics of Materials (301 citations), Materials Chemistry (374 citations) and Polymers and Plastics (83 citations). Xue Fan has collaborated with scholars based in China, Japan and Pakistan. Frequent co-authors include Dongfeng Diao, Cheng Chen, Chao Wang, Weiqiang Zhang, Pengfei Wang, Kun Sun, Lei Yang, Kun Sun, Chao Wang and Toyonobu Yoshida. Their work appears in journals such as Energy & Environmental Science, Applied Physics Letters and Carbon.
